Not to fight but, you are also not growing in 5 gallon ebb gro buckets homie. Plants with extended veg time, hence the 5 gallon hydroton, require more root space as they will quickly root bound in these setups. Root bound in this setup can also lead to a lot of problems in the root zone.
I have tried with 5 gallon buckets with holes in sides of upper bucket at 2 inches, but small holes. They did not perform as well as when I did in buckets with large holes drilled in the very bottom of the upper buckets for comparison.
Larger yields of overall better buds which I mostly attribute to increased root mass and available oxygen uptake as they have more space to breath during off timer periods.
